Installing the 3.5-inch hard drive Prerequisites If you are replacing a component, remove the existing component before performing the installation procedure. About this task The following images indicate the location of the 3.5-inch hard-drive assembly and provides a visual representation of the installation procedure. Steps 1. Slide the hard drive into the hard-drive cage. 2. Replace the four screws (#6-32) that secure the hard drive to the hard-drive cage. 3. Align the hard-drive assembly with the tabs on the chassis. 4. Using the alignment post, align the screw hole on the hard-drive assembly with the screw hole on the chassis. 5. Route the power cable and data cable through the routing guides on the hard-drive assembly and connect the cables to the hard drive. 6. Replace the screw (#6-32) that secures the hard-drive assembly to the chassis. 22 Removing and installing components
